Thanks Bart - whats the rational with putting triceps and back together and same for biceps and chest? Thought they worked best the other way around? Guess it is a case of whatever works really.<br />

asked the same question to our trainer. He likes to train em fresh, as opposed to after they are already fatigued by the major body part.<br />
<br />
That must be for building (the low rep off season stuff), as when we are leaning down and doing a bit higher rep stuff, he'll add the biceps with back, and they'll be farked before we even get to them! -

JK - if you really want to smash those legs...<br />
<br />
superset your leg press (think we used to do a set of 30, starting as heavy as poss and unloading as you fail - hard unless you have a partner obviously), anyway, 30 leg press, then ten squat leaps or whatever you call thems. Basically squat down and leap into the air as high as you can. soft landing to save those knees!<br />
<br />
that'll ruin you!! -
it's classic when you start on the jumps, and once you are a few through the set, when you land you can't help but be soft on the landing with the legs being like broken hydraulics and you end up on your haunches before you even know it, and then leap again!!
